How to Build a Niche Social Media App in the UK
The UK’s digital landscape is thriving, and niche social media apps are gaining traction. Unlike mainstream platforms, niche apps cater to specific audiences, offering tailored features and experiences. If you’re considering building a niche social media app in the UK, this guide will walk you through the process step-by-step.
Why Build a Niche Social Media App?
Niche social media apps address the unique needs of specific communities. For example, apps like Strava for fitness enthusiasts or Goodreads for book lovers have carved out their own spaces. In the UK, where diverse communities and interests abound, a niche app can thrive if executed well.
Key Benefits:
- Targeted Audience: Focus on a specific group, ensuring higher engagement.
- Less Competition: Avoid competing with giants like Facebook or Instagram.
- Custom Features: Build functionalities tailored to your audience’s needs.
Step 1: Identify Your Niche and Target Audience
The first step is to define your niche. Research UK demographics, interests, and gaps in the market. For instance, are you targeting young professionals, hobbyists, or local communities?
Questions to Ask:
- What problem does your app solve?
- Who is your ideal user?
- What makes your app unique?
Conduct surveys, focus groups, or competitor analysis to validate your idea.
Step 2: Plan Your App’s Features
Once you’ve identified your niche, outline the features your app will offer. Focus on functionality that aligns with your audience’s needs.
Essential Features:
- User Profiles: Allow users to create and customize profiles.
- Content Sharing: Enable photo, video, and text sharing.
- Messaging: Include direct messaging or group chats.
- Notifications: Keep users engaged with timely updates.
Advanced Features:
- AI Recommendations: Suggest content or connections based on user behavior.
- Monetization Options: Integrate ads, subscriptions, or in-app purchases.
- Analytics Dashboard: Help users track their activity and engagement.
Step 3: Choose the Right Technology Stack
Selecting the right technology is crucial for your app’s performance and scalability.
Frontend Development:
- Frameworks: React Native, Flutter, or Swift for iOS and Android.
- Design Tools: Figma or Adobe XD for prototyping.
Backend Development:
- Programming Languages: Python, Node.js, or Ruby on Rails.
- Database: MySQL, MongoDB, or Firebase.
- Cloud Services: AWS, Google Cloud, or Azure for hosting.
Partnering with a social media app development company UK can help you choose the best tech stack for your project.
Step 4: Design an Intuitive User Interface (UI)
A user-friendly design is key to retaining users. Focus on simplicity and ease of navigation.
UI/UX Best Practices:
- Consistent Branding: Use colors, fonts, and logos that reflect your brand.
- Responsive Design: Ensure the app works seamlessly across devices.
- Accessibility: Make the app usable for people with disabilities.
Step 5: Develop and Test Your App
Development involves coding, integrating APIs, and setting up servers. Break the process into sprints to ensure timely delivery.
Testing Phases:
- Unit Testing: Test individual components for functionality.
- Integration Testing: Ensure all features work together seamlessly.
- User Testing: Gather feedback from beta testers to refine the app.
Step 6: Launch and Market Your App
Once your app is ready, launch it on the App Store and Google Play. However, development doesn’t end here. Marketing is crucial to attract users.
Marketing Strategies:
- Social Media Campaigns: Promote your app on platforms like Instagram, LinkedIn, and Twitter.
- Influencer Partnerships: Collaborate with influencers in your niche.
- SEO and ASO: Optimize your app’s listing for search engines and app stores.
Step 7: Monitor and Improve
Post-launch, monitor user feedback and app performance. Use analytics tools to track metrics like downloads, retention rates, and engagement.
Continuous Improvement:
- Regular Updates: Fix bugs and add new features based on user feedback.
- Community Building: Foster a sense of community through forums or events.
- Monetization Strategies: Experiment with different revenue models to maximize profits.
Challenges in Building a Niche Social Media App
While the process is rewarding, it comes with challenges:
1. User Acquisition:
Attracting users in a competitive market can be tough. Focus on targeted marketing and word-of-mouth referrals.
2. Monetization:
Finding the right revenue model is crucial. Consider freemium models, ads, or premium features.
3. Scalability:
Ensure your app can handle growth. Invest in robust infrastructure and scalable technologies.
Conclusion
Building a niche social media app in the UK is a promising venture if done right. By identifying a specific audience, planning features, and leveraging the right technology, you can create an app that stands out. Partnering with a social media app development company in the UK can streamline the process and ensure success.
Start small, focus on your audience’s needs, and continuously improve your app. With dedication and the right strategy, your niche social media app can become a go-to platform for its users.